推荐星级:
  • 1
  • 2
  • 3
  • 4
  • 5

距离矢量算法的内部网关协议

更新时间:2026-03-16 08:42:40 大小:15K 上传用户:江岚查看TA发布的资源 标签:距离矢量算法 下载积分:2分 评价赚积分 (如何评价?) 打赏 收藏 评论(0) 举报

资料介绍

内部网关协议(IGP)是用于自治系统(AS)内部路由信息交换的协议,距离矢量算法是其中一类重要的实现机制。该算法通过路由器间周期性交换路由表信息,计算到达目标网络的最短路径,典型协议包括RIP(路由信息协议)和IGRP(内部网关路由协议)。

一、距离矢量算法的基本原理

距离矢量算法基于Bellman-Ford算法,核心思想是:

  • 距离度量:以跳数、带宽、延迟等指标作为路径"距离",RIP协议中采用跳数(最大15跳,16跳视为不可达)。

  • 矢量传递:路由器周期性(如RIP每30秒)向邻居发送本地路由表的全部或部分信息。

  • 路径更新:接收方根据"距离=邻居距离+1"原则更新路由表,选择距离最短的路径。

二、典型协议:RIP(路由信息协议)

1. 工作机制

  • 报文类型:包含请求报文(Request)和响应报文(Response),响应报文携带路由条目。

  • 路由更新:通过UDP 520端口发送,支持广播(RIPv1)或组播(RIPv2)。

  • 防环机制

    • 水平分割:不向路由来源接口发送该路由信息。

    • 毒性逆转:向来源接口发送"不可达"(跳数=16)的路由信息。

    • 路由毒化与抑制计时器:标记失效路由并暂时阻止恢复,避免路由抖动。

部分文件列表

文件名 大小
距离矢量算法的内部网关协议.docx 15K

【关注B站账户领20积分】

全部评论(0)

暂无评论

上传资源 上传优质资源有赏金

  • 打赏
  • 30日榜单

推荐下载